CHRISTMAS LIGHTS FESTIVAL, JOSE MARI CHAN VIRTUAL CONCERT IN MAKATI CBD
Ayala Land and Make It Makati continue to bring joy and magic to the Christmas celebration. “Festival of Lights: Virtual Edition 2021” is happening through a two-part show in partnership with Globe Studios, led by director Quark Henares and Acid House, and copresented with Coca-Cola.
This year’s lights show is bigger, better and brighter, as music icon Jose Mari Chan collaborates and conducts a heartwarming medley composed of his iconic holiday songs for both installments. The initial premiere of part one aired on Nov. 12, and part two launches soon.
To make the light show accessible to more people, onground QR code displays and digital boxes will be placed in areas of the Makati Central Business District and Circuit Makati such as underpasses, walkways, malls and parks.
According to Chrissy Roa, marketing head of Ayala Land
Estates, “Families and friends may be physically apart, but the country’s most-loved Christmas lights and sounds show aim to give deeper meaning and greater joy to the holiday by connecting everyone, near or far.”
Augmented reality Instagram filters will also be launched for a complete digital Christmas celebration. Featuring the lights and sound show in the background, the filter transports social media users to the festive Ayala Triangle Gardens.

On Dec. 15, Jaime Velasquez Park and Legazpi Active Park welcome families to anticipate Christmas together with a
Simbang Gabi.
On Christmas Day, Ayala Land and Make It Makati are hosting an online concert with Chan and Manila Symphony Orchestra.
